Anne Enright won the Man Booker Prize for fiction in 2007 for her novel, The Gathering, which tells the story of a large Irish family reuniting for the funeral of their rebellious brother. Many of Enright’s short stories have been published in The New Yorker and the Paris Review. Her richly detailed prose combine honesty and subtle humor to portray enthralling stories of family relationships, repression, and emotional turmoil in contemporary Ireland.
